JEFFERSON COUNTY — A man who fell 30 feet while fishing along the South Platte River on Monday afternoon was rescued and taken to an area hospital.

The victim, whose name was not released, was fishing along the South Platte River near Deckers when he fell off a ledge 30 feet to the ground about 3:10 p.m.

He was rescued about 5 1/2 hours later, as crews waited for the proper gear to get him out of the rocky terrain. He was taken by helicopter to an area hospital. His injuries and condition were not available.

The man was fishing along the Gill Trail near the Wigwam Campground when he fell.
